Champawat, Oct. 15 -- Uttarakhand Chief Minister Pushkar Singh Dhami on Wednesday laid the foundation stone and performed the Bhoomi Pujan of the "Way Side Amenities" project in Amodi, located in his Assembly constituency of Champawat. The project, to be developed at a cost of approximately Rs 1.60 crore, is being established under the Chief Minister's announcement, with support from the Gram Utthan Project (REAP) and the Uttarakhand Agricultural Production and Marketing Board, Rudrapur.
